Expanding your business cleaning services is a key step towards increasing revenue, reaching new clients, and achieving long-term growth and success. Whether you're looking to expand your service offerings, target new markets, or increase your geographic footprint, here are effective strategies to help you grow your cleaning services business.

1. Diversify Your Service Offerings

Expand your service offerings to meet the diverse needs of your clients and differentiate your business from competitors. Consider adding specialized cleaning services such as carpet cleaning, window washing, deep cleaning, or eco-friendly cleaning options. Diversifying your services allows you to cater to a broader range of clients and capture additional revenue streams.

2. Target New Markets

Identify new markets or sectors with high demand for cleaning services and tailor your marketing efforts to target these areas. Explore opportunities in commercial cleaning for industries such as healthcare facilities, schools, retail establishments, restaurants, and government buildings. Research market trends, competition, and client needs to develop targeted marketing strategies and effectively penetrate new markets.

3. Expand Your Geographic Reach

Expand your geographic reach to reach clients beyond your current service area. Consider opening additional branch locations or partnering with local cleaning companies to establish a presence in new markets. Utilize online marketing strategies such as local SEO, targeted advertising, and social media to attract clients in different geographic locations and increase brand visibility.

4. Invest in Technology and Automation

Invest in technology and automation to streamline your operations, improve efficiency, and enhance service quality. Implement cleaning management software to schedule appointments, track employee performance, and manage client communications more effectively. Explore automation tools such as robotic cleaners or smart cleaning devices to reduce labor costs and enhance productivity.

5. Build Strategic Partnerships

Build strategic partnerships with complementary businesses or organizations to expand your reach and attract new clients. Partner with real estate agencies, property management companies, office complexes, or event venues to offer cleaning services as part of their service packages. Collaborate with suppliers or manufacturers of cleaning products to access exclusive deals, discounts, or co-marketing opportunities.

6. Focus on Customer Retention and Referrals

Prioritize customer retention and referrals to fuel business growth and sustainability. Provide exceptional service, exceed client expectations, and maintain open communication to build long-term relationships with your existing clients. Implement customer loyalty programs, referral incentives, or satisfaction guarantees to encourage repeat business and word-of-mouth referrals.

7. Invest in Staff Training and Development

Invest in ongoing training and development for your staff to enhance their skills, knowledge, and professionalism. Provide opportunities for continuous learning, certification programs, and skill enhancement workshops to equip your employees with the expertise needed to deliver high-quality cleaning services. Empower your staff to take on leadership roles, mentorship opportunities, and career advancement paths within your organization.

8. Leverage Online Marketing and Branding

Leverage online marketing and branding strategies to increase your visibility, attract clients, and establish credibility in the cleaning services industry. Develop a professional website that showcases your services, highlights client testimonials, and provides valuable cleaning tips or resources. Utilize social media platforms, content marketing, and email marketing to engage with your target audience, share relevant content, and generate leads.
